Here is a list of some events happened on February 24. For full list please click on the link above.
| Date | Event |
|---|---|
| 1949 | The Armistice Agreements are signed, to formally end the hostilities of the 1948 Arab-Israeli War. |
| 1917 | World War I: The U.S. ambassador Walter Hines Page to the United Kingdom is given the Zimmermann Telegram, in which Germany pledges to ensure the return of New Mexico, Texas, and Arizona to Mexico if Mexico declares war on the United States. |
| 2006 | Philippine President Gloria Macapagal Arroyo declares Proclamation 1017 placing the country in a state of emergency in attempt to subdue a possible military coup. |
| 1916 | The Governor-General of Korea establishes a clinic called Jahyewon in Sorokdo to segregate Hansen's disease patients. |
| 1942 | An order-in-council passed under the Defence of Canada Regulations of the War Measures Act gives the Canadian federal government the power to intern all "persons of Japanese racial origin". |
| 1996 | Two civilian airplanes operated by the Miami-based group Brothers to the Rescue are shot down in international waters by the Cuban Air Force. |
| 1942 | The Battle of Los Angeles: A false alarm led to an anti-aircraft barrage that lasted into the early hours of February 25. |
| 1942 | 791[22] Romanian Jewish refugees and crew members are killed after the MV Struma is torpedoed by the Soviet Navy.[23] |
| 1944 | Merrill's Marauders: The Marauders begin their 1,000-mile journey through Japanese-occupied Burma. |
| 1831 | The Treaty of Dancing Rabbit Creek, the first removal treaty in accordance with the Indian Removal Act, is proclaimed. |
